Who We Are: Student Ambassadors serve as the face of Liberty to new students, parents, and community members. Student Ambassadors are selected based on character, citizenship, leadership, and academics.  Student Ambassadors give tours to new students around the school, help guide parents and students during assemblies and school events, and are student leaders at Liberty Middle. 

What We Do: We give tours of the school to new students, assist with registration, open house, awards day, and other activities throughout the school year.

When We Meet: We meet as needed to prepare for special activities throughout the year, but we do not have set meeting times.

Where We Meet: Ms. Smith's Room (Room 133, Orange Pod)

Want to get involved?  You must be a current seventh grader (rising 8th) at LMS to be a student ambassador. Fill out the application form and forward the teacher recommendation form to two teachers.
